Why Cotton-Tencel Poly Fabric is Gaining Popularity in the UK Fashion Industry

Cotton-Tencel Poly Fabric has the soft feel of cotton, the smooth drape and moisture-wicking qualities of Tencel (Lyocell), and the strength of polyester. Modern fashion needs a fabric that is soft, strong, versatile, and performs well. This well-balanced blend meets those needs. As more and more people in the UK want clothes that are eco-friendly, comfy, and easy to clean, fashion brands are using this fabric in a wide range of products.
Key Benefits
- Softness & Everyday Comfort
- Enhanced Durability
- Moisture Management
- Better Shape Retention
- Reduced Wrinkling
- Sustainable Fiber Content
- Consistent Bulk Production Performance

Why Fabric Quality Testing Matters Before Bulk Orders
Before committing to mass production, fashion brands should always look at fabric samples to make sure of the quality, structure, and performance. Fabrics that are made of similar materials can perform differently based on how they are finished, how they are made, and how they are processed.
Testing helps brands make smart choices about where to get their materials while lowering the risks of production.
Evaluate Before Bulk Orders
- GSM Consistency
- Colorfastness
- Shrinkage Performance
- Pilling Resistance
- Drape & Hand Feel
- Wash Durability
- Fabric Construction Quality
